I am curious what folks do when there are some sort of air defenses. I find computer target mode very accurate --- I just have ground designate very crudely and that is enough for the seeker to find the basket, and then can rely on the laser guidance to make up the slop. But my gameplan is not great when there are SHORAD SAM's, as I come in high (>10-12K) so I can designate the ground point from a distance. Do you folks fly low, pop-up and dive in CCIP? Or do you use computer target mode? If so, how?

For a GBU someone else is running Laser for, I like to toss em.

 

Come in low and fast, Full burner 40 degree climb, toss and buggout.

 

If the laser guy is doing their job they always find the dot once they start pitching over at the top of the ballistic curve.

Pre-2001, electronic components in the laser receiver would arc causing a fire above 24 or 25K ft (? something to do with the ionization of the thinner air?).

 

As the LANTIRN could not be jettisoned, this would make for some rather lively conversation in the cockpit, I imagine.

 

Post-2001, upgrades/fixes allowed for operation to 40K ft.

 

Not modeled in DCS, though ...

By "manual" do you mean pilot bomb mode (CCIP)?

No, I actually mean Manual mode.

If you're working with the LANTIRN you don't need guidance from the nav computer, as the LANTIRN itself will guide you on target. So it's common practice to use Manual mode for LANTIRN operation, as it removes all sorts of CCIP/CCRP symbology from the HUD as it is not needed.

Did some tests yesterday on target lased by JTAC. Wasn't sure it is possible to toss.

 

Designation in computer release mode as far as possible (when designation cursor in hud just stops flashing), then massive toss with burner and big pull.

 

Can achieve some good stand off distance it works well :)
